Amazon.com

In a book that serves as a both a sequel to Dead Man's Walk and a prequel to the beloved Lonesome Dove, McMurtry fills in the missing chapters in the Call and McCrae saga. It is a fantastic read, in many ways the best and gutsiest of the series. We join the Texas Rangers in their waning Indian-fighting years. The Comanches, after one last desperate raid led by the fearsome-but-aging Buffalo Hump, are almost defeated, though Buffalo Hump's son, Blue Duck, still terrorizes the relentless flow of settlers and lawmen. As Augustus and Woodrow follow one-eyed, tobacco-spitting Captain Inish Scull deep into a murderous madman's den in Mexico, their thoughts turn toward the end of their careers and the women they love in remarkably different ways back in Austin. What's amazing about McMurtry's West is that he sees beyond the romance. Neither his Indians, his cowboys, his gunslingers, nor his women act the way they did in either Zane Grey novels or John Wayne movies. Incredible beauty and lightning-quick violence are the bookends of his West, but it is the in-between moments of suffering and boredom where McMurtry shines. The suffering is poignant and heart-rending; the boredom tempered with doses of Augustus McCrae's sharp humor. Don't be surprised if you find yourself crying and laughing on the same page.

Book Description

THE NATIONAL BESTSELLER

The second book of Larry McMurtry's Lonesome Dove tetralogy, Comache Moon takes us once again into the world of the American West.

Texas Rangers August McCrae and Woodrow Call, now in their middle years, continue to deal with the ever-increasing tensions of adult life -- Gus with his great love, Clara Forsythe, and Call with Maggie Tilton, the young whore who loves him. Two proud but very different men, they enlist with the Ranger troop in pursuit of Buffalo Hump, the great Comanche war chief; Kicking Wolf, the celebrated Comanche horse thief; and a deadly Mexican bandit king with a penchant for torture. Assisting the Rangers in their wild chase is the renowned Kickapoo tracker, Famous Shoes.

Comanche Moon closes the twenty-year gap between Dead Man's Walk and Lonesome Dove, following beloved heroes Gus and Call and their comrades in arms -- Deets, Jake Spoon, and Pea Eye Parker -- in their bitter struggle to protect the advancing West frontier against the defiant Comanches, courageously determined to defend their territory and their way of life.

5 out of 5 stars An excellent book.......2006-03-28

Commanche Moon was undoubtedly the best western book I have ever read, plus it was one of the best books I have ever read period. What I especially liked about the book was the way McMurtry characterized the Indians. He made them come alive as individuals within a specific culture and a certain historical time period. I also enjoyed the Texas Rangers, but not nearly as much as I did the Indians. It was obvious to me that McMurtry has done consideralbe research on Amerindians and he has used that research well in constructing the characters in his book. I was always excited when I started a chapter and saw it was going to be about one or more of the Indian characters. Many authors sterotype the Indians of the American West, making them too cruel or too noble, but McMurtry managed to portray them as total human beings and thereby created fascinating characters to read about. There were many other parts of the book that I enjoyed, but the author's characterization of the Amerindians was easily the best.

Book Description

Jack Jackson's Comanche Moon is the extraordinary story of Cynthia Ann Parker, a white settler child kidnapped by a band of Comanche Indians in 1836 in Texas. Brought up as a Comanche, she became the wife of a feared Comanche warrior and gave birth to Quanah, a warrior-son who became chief of the Comanches and eventually led them in their last great battles against the relentlessly encroaching white settlers. This is the story of their defeat and the end of the Comanche Nation's dominance of the Texas plains.

Jackson is one of the original figures of the American underground comics movement of the 1960s. Unlike his peers, whose comics celebrated the counterculture, Jackson instead created lively, detailed and historically accurate works that chronicle the bloody, fascinating history around the founding of Texas. Told against a rich backdrop of 19th century life and the complex historical and political conflicts that fueled the brutal wars between Native Americans and settlers, the story of Naduah the white Comanche represents non-fiction comics at its best.

5 out of 5 stars Accurate graphic novel format biography of Quanah Parker.......1998-12-13

Historically accurate biography of Quanah Parker, last Commanche to live free on the LLana Estacata of Texas. Also bio information about his mother Cynthia Ann Parker, a European girl captured and raised by Commanches as their own, later taken back by her white family by force after she had married and had children as a Commanche woman. Lots of information regarding the everyday life of Commanche people. Told in a graphic novel format , the drawing is not particularly beautiful, but the story and accuracy make up for it.                     Book Description

                    David Brinkley used to be a hero, the greatest the world had ever seen--until he retired, got married, moved to the suburbs, and packed on a few extra pounds. Now all the heroes are dead or missing, and his beloved New York is on the edge of chaos. It's up to Brinkley to come to the rescue, but he's in the midst of a serious mid-life crisis--his superpowers are failing him. At long last this classic satire that changed superheroes forever, and became the inspiration for the next generation of comic book creators, is back in print. It's a hilarious thriller that digs deep into the American psyche.

                    5 out of 5 stars Superheroes are dead........2006-07-26

                    "There's no place for heroes anymore. Nobody wants them. They never did, not really. Think back. They always liked me better than you. And you know why? Because at least I was human part of the time, while you were always invincible. And what did they call me behind my back? The Big Green Fruit! I know it. And they liked Batman better than both of us--because he was all human. It's human weakness they cherish, not strength. Look what they do to their own heroes. The Kennedys. King. Yes, even Wallce, he was a hero to some. They shoot them down, that's what. You go back, make a fool of yourself, you think you'll get sympathy? The hell you will. They'll laugh. They love to see the mighty fallen." -- Superfolks, by Robert Mayer.

                    Grant Morrison, one of the Big Names in comic book writing wrote the foreward, which, in short, credits this book with modern comic books. I find that really interesting, considering, until I noticed the spine at Borders, I had never heard of it before. But he's right.

                    The book is written in the style I try to emulate, which is to say, I wish I wrote like this. The entire thing keeps a hallucinatory, unreal edge, facilitated by strange tropes- like the appearance of a variety of famous people in strange ways; Martin Van Buren is the head of the CIA, Marylin Monroe shows up as a nurse, and Joe Dimaggio is mentioned in passing as a limo driver. None of them are actually those famous people, but in the same way comic book artists will sneak real faces into their panels, these deceased pop culture references move the book out of reality. There's more to it though- word play. For example, our hero is an alien superman from the planet Cronk, which was destroyed. The meteorites from that planet, which are the hero's only weakness are called "Cronkite".

                    But there's an earnestness in the story, and understanding... a fleshing of all of the characters that brings a real concern to the story- it's not just absurdity. The absurdity moves you out of this world and into theirs, it ropes you in and holds you against the story.

                    Which brings us back to modern comic books, and the quote above, which really sums up the whole thing. Comics have become more self aware, in part because of increased cynicism overall. Heroes are passé, so to keep the characters alive, we need to move away from tights and capes and into angst and introspection. Tortured heroes. Flawed men and women in a decaying world has become the norm. This mode peaked in Alan Moore's The Watchmen (which will be massacred in film form sometime soon), which featured some pretty dysfunctional heroes in a world where superheroes were outlawed. Today, we see the same trend in Powers, which focuses on normal people living in the wake of superheroes, and deconstructionist adventures like Rising Stars.

                    So, in short, if you're a comic book fan, this is a great book. If you hate comic books, this is a fantastic book. If, like me, you can't help but get caught up in the metaphor of superheroes- the mythical aspect of it- well, this is pretty much the perfect book on the subject.
